​Do you know what the real signs of labor are?

When labor pains start in the body, they start pulling from the waist and move to the front of the abdomen. Many people mistake it for a simple stomach ache, but this pain comes at regular intervals.

Although this pain is mild at the beginning of pregnancy labor and birth, it increases over time. If you feel that the baby’s movements have decreased a little or the water has broken, you should seek advice from an experienced person without delay. In the countryside, many times, midwives can tell the baby’s position by looking at the belly.

Water breaking

​When your water starts to break, you will know that the time is very close. For many, it happens suddenly, while for some, it falls in drops.

​Cervical dilation

​Doctors check to see how wide the cervix has become. Usually, it is the right time to have a baby only when it opens up to 10 centimeters.

​Regular contractions

​The main signs of labor are tightening of the abdominal muscles and pain after a while. It is very important to take long breaths at this time.

What special care should a new mother take right after delivery?

​After giving birth, the mother’s body becomes very weak as if a big storm has passed over her body. This time is called “Suntika Kal” or the postpartum period by the villagers.

The first few hours after the end of pregnancy, labor and birth, one has to be very careful because there is a fear of bleeding. It is very important to wipe the mother’s body with lukewarm water and wear dry, clean clothes. The more rest the mother gets during this time, the faster her body will return to its previous state. Especially if a warm compress is applied to the waist or abdomen, uterine contractions start to return to normal.

Rest

​Getting enough sleep and rest throughout the day will help relieve the mother’s fatigue. Heavy work is strictly prohibited for at least a few weeks.

​Cleanliness

​There is a high risk of infection after delivery. Therefore, it is important to always use clean clothes and wash your hands.

​Nutritious food

​Eating milk, eggs, and lots of vegetables will help restore energy to the mother’s body. It is very important to drink plenty of fluids.

​Do you know why the first breast milk after the birth of a child is like nectar?

​The thick yellow milk that comes immediately after the birth of a child is called shaldudh. Many old people in the village think that it is not good, but in fact it is the first vaccine of the child’s life.

After overcoming the stress of pregnancy, labor and birth, breastfeeding the child quickly causes the uterus to contract quickly. This also reduces the mother’s blood loss. The emotional bond between the mother and the child deepens through this breastfeeding. Holding the child in her arms repeatedly and breastfeeding greatly increases the child’s immunity.

​Colostrum

​This first milk protects the baby from all kinds of diseases. It also helps in cleaning the first dirt in the baby’s stomach.

​Proper rule

​The baby should be fed in a way that the mother is comfortable with, whether lying down or sitting. It is better to keep the baby’s head a little elevated.

​Calcium in the mother’s diet

​The baby’s bones become strong if the mother eats enough calcium-rich foods. Milk and small fish are very beneficial at this time.

​How to recognize the danger signs after childbirth?

​Even though everything seems normal after becoming a mother, there are some things that should not be ignored. If the mother has a high fever or a severe headache, she should go to the doctor immediately. Excessive bleeding or severe abdominal pain after pregnancy, labor and birth can be signs of danger. 

Sometimes there is swelling in the feet or difficulty breathing. Neglecting these small things can cause major damage. Villagers should take these symptoms to the hospital as soon as they see them, instead of going to a random doctor.

​FAQ

​How do I know if labor pain has started?

If the pain occurs at regular intervals and increases in intensity over time, it is real labor pain.

​What to do if your water breaks?

You should contact the nearest hospital or clinic without delay because this is an emergency symptom.

​How long do you need to rest after a cesarean section?

You should absolutely avoid doing any heavy work for at least 6 to 8 weeks and get adequate rest.

​Is colostrum harmful to the baby?

No, colostrum is the baby’s first natural vaccine that increases immunity many times over.

​How long after delivery should the baby be breastfed?

It is best and healthiest to start breastfeeding within an hour of the baby’s birth.

How many checkups are needed during pregnancy?

It is very important to get checked by a skilled health worker or doctor at least 4 times during the entire pregnancy.

​How to reduce back pain after childbirth?

Applying warm compresses and always practicing sitting upright can reduce back pain.

​Can oil be applied to the baby’s navel?

It is not advisable to apply any oil or powder to the base of the navel because it carries a risk of infection.

​Can the mother eat all types of food?

Yes, the mother can eat all types of nutritious food, but it is better to avoid excessively spicy or fried foods.

​What should be done if the baby has jaundice?

Expose the baby to the morning sunlight and see a doctor if the condition seems serious.

How to make kitchen work easier

The kitchen is the busiest place in the house, and this is where pregnant mothers need to take extra care. Standing continuously while cooking can cause back and waist pain, which can be quite painful at the end of the day. Therefore, it is very important to have seating arrangements in the kitchen.

It is better not to do heavy tasks like lifting or moving pots and pans during this time. And you should keep a close eye on the kitchen floor so that it is not wet or slippery in any way. If you make a weekly cooking list in advance, you do not have to worry too much about ‘what to cook’ every day. If you sit on a stool instead of standing in between cooking, your body does not get tired all of a sudden. When creating a practical mum-to-be household routine, it is important to give the most priority to the kitchen time.

Tricks to avoid heavy work

Ask someone else in the family to do the work of moving heavy rice and dal bins, gas cylinders or buckets filled with water. Do the work of making curry or batter while sitting down or at the table. There is no need to finish all the work at once, divide the work into small parts.

Safety while cooking

It is not safe to wear loose or hanging clothes while working near the stove. If there is adequate lighting and ventilation in the kitchen, you will not have to pant in the heat. Keep water or wet towels close at hand for emergency use.

Rules for standing near the gas

As the belly grows, it is better to stand at a greater distance from the stove. Working with your sleeves rolled up greatly reduces the risk of fire.

Alternative to lifting heavy pots

Use small pots instead of cooking in one large pot. And if you always use both hands while lifting the pot, the pressure on the body is evenly distributed.
